About

Pierfrancesco Bertucci is a scholar working on Surgery, Nutrition and Dietetics and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health. According to data from OpenAlex, Pierfrancesco Bertucci has authored 13 papers receiving a total of 740 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 4 papers in Surgery, 4 papers in Nutrition and Dietetics and 3 papers in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health. Recurrent topics in Pierfrancesco Bertucci's work include Cholesterol and Lipid Metabolism (3 papers), Drug Transport and Resistance Mechanisms (2 papers) and Trace Elements in Health (2 papers). Pierfrancesco Bertucci is often cited by papers focused on Cholesterol and Lipid Metabolism (3 papers), Drug Transport and Resistance Mechanisms (2 papers) and Trace Elements in Health (2 papers). Pierfrancesco Bertucci collaborates with scholars based in Italy, United States and Canada. Pierfrancesco Bertucci's co-authors include Antonino De Lorenzo, Santo Gratteri, Paola Gualtieri, Laura Di Renzo, Andrea Cammarano, Giorgio Federici, Alessia Francesca Mozzi, Sergio Bernardini, Andrea Urbani and Mariarita Dessı̀ and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Gastroenterology and Journal of Translational Medicine.
